关于 Uffizi Gallery Tickets, Tours & Visitor Information

The Uffizi Gallery's primary purpose is to preserve, display, and interpret works of art, particularly those from the Italian Renaissance. The museum's collection includes paintings, sculptures, drawings, and prints, providing a comprehensive overview of artistic production from the 13th to the 18th centuries. Beyond its role as a repository of art, the Uffizi serves as a center for research and education, attracting scholars and students from around the globe. 

The gallery also plays a vital role in Florence's cultural identity, drawing more than 5 millions visitors each year and contributing significantly to the city's economy. Visitors can explore the evolution of artistic styles, learn about the lives and techniques of the masters, and appreciate the cultural and historical context in which these works were created. The Uffizi Gallery is a place for inspiration, reflection, and a deeper understanding of the human spirit.

亮点

See Botticelli’s The Birth of Venus and Primavera, two of the most iconic paintings of the Italian Renaissance.
Admire early masterpieces by Leonardo da Vinci, including The Annunciation and Adoration of the Magi, which reveal his evolving style.
Discover key works by Michelangelo, Raphael, and Caravaggio that mark turning points in Western art history.
Walk through the Uffizi’s upper corridors, where large windows offer memorable views over Florence and the Arno River, historically connected to the Vasari Corridor.
Appreciate the architecture of the Uffizi Palace itself, designed by Giorgio Vasari as a Renaissance civic complex before becoming one of the world’s great museums.
